Marqués de Cáceres has long been lauded for its classically styled wines since they tended to shy away from long wood aging, but they were one of the first "modern" wineries in Rioja back in the 1970s when the estate was first established. Enrique Forner—a Bordeaux transplant—and Emile Peynaud brought a clear Bordeaux stamp to their Rioja bottlings, hence the "modern" label by critics of the day.
